Introduction
Flagr is an open source Go service that delivers the right experience to the right entity and monitors the impact. It provides feature flags, experimentation (A/B testing), and dynamic configuration. It has clear swagger REST APIs for flags management and flag evaluation.

Quick demo
Try it with Docker.
# Start the docker container
docker pull ghcr.io/foxdalas/flagr
docker run -it -p 18000:18000 ghcr.io/foxdalas/flagr
# Open the Flagr UI
open localhost:18000

Tested with vegeta. For more details, see benchmarks.
Requests [total, rate] 56521, 2000.04
Duration [total, attack, wait] 28.2603654s, 28.259999871s, 365.529µs
Latencies [mean, 50, 95, 99, max] 371.632µs, 327.991µs, 614.918µs, 1.385568ms, 12.50012ms
Bytes In [total, mean] 23250552, 411.36
Bytes Out [total, mean] 8308587, 147.00
Success [ratio] 100.00%
Status Codes [code:count] 200:56521
